What are the signs my 2026 Toyota Highlander Hybrid needs an alignment?
Four common signs are uneven tire wear, pulling to one side, an off-center steering wheel, and vibration at speed.
If your 2026 Toyota Highlander Hybrid shows any of these symptoms around Aurora or on I‑225, it’s time to have the geometry checked. Misalignment can shorten tire life and reduce steering precision, especially on variable Front Range roads. Our technicians measure caster, camber, and toe and adjust to Toyota spec to restore straight tracking and maximize tire value.
- Feathered/inner- or outer-edge tire wear
- Vehicle pulls or drifts on a flat road
- Steering wheel not centered when driving straight

How do I know if my alignment issue needs more than an alignment at Stevinson Toyota East?
Worn tie rods, ball joints, control-arm bushings, or struts can prevent an alignment from holding.
If your 2026 Toyota Highlander Hybrid keeps drifting, cant reach spec, or chews tires quickly after adjustment, underlying wear is likely. Our Aurora team inspects components first, then advises whether parts need replacement before alignment. That protects tire investment and ensures the settings stay true. Whats Included in a 2026 Toyota Highlander Hybrid Four-Wheel Alignment
We start your 2026 Toyota Highlander Hybrid alignment with a road feel check and a visual inspection of tires, tie rods, ball joints, bushings, and struts. Next, we set tire pressures, mount alignment targets, and measure caster, camber, and toe on both front and rear. Our technician adjusts angles to Toyota specifications, centers the steering wheel, and verifies thrust angle. Youll receive a printed before/after readout for full transparency, followed by a road test to confirm straight tracking and stable braking.
